Abstract
This chapter describes the links between personality disorder and criminality; it will explore the treatability debate and provide an outline of the treatments available for personality disordered offenders. In addition, the chapter will provide an examination of the methods of assessment of personality disorder, comparing a self-report method and a semi-structured clinical interview.
